US stocks underperform rest of world by widest margin since 1993

In recent months, US stocks have been underperforming compared to the rest of the world, marking the widest gap in performance in over three decades. The MSCI USA index, which measures the performance of US equities, has seen an 11 percent decline in the first 16 weeks of the year. In contrast, the MSCI all world ex-US benchmark has climbed 4 percent in dollar terms during the same period, highlighting a significant disparity in performance.

This discrepancy can be attributed to the uncertainty surrounding President Donald Trump’s trade policies, which have sparked concerns among investors and led to a mass exodus from American assets. Investors fear that Trump’s aggressive tariff measures will have a more substantial negative impact on the US economy, causing a slowdown in growth and an increase in inflation.

The weakening US dollar has also played a role in widening the performance gap between US and non-US markets. The greenback has depreciated by 8 percent against a basket of major currencies this year, boosting the performance of non-US assets in dollar terms.

At the beginning of the year, investors were optimistic about the prospects of US stocks, driven by Trump’s tax cuts and their positive impact on corporate profits. However, the optimism quickly faded as Trump escalated trade tensions with other countries, leading to a full-blown trade war that caught many investors off guard.

While US stocks have struggled to recover from the initial shock of the trade war, other regions have seen significant gains. In Europe, defense stocks have performed particularly well, fueled by increased government spending on defense initiatives to reduce reliance on the US. European indices such as Germany’s Dax and France’s Cac 40 have posted impressive gains in dollar terms.

In Asia, the Hang Seng index has also seen a positive trend, driven by the rise of Chinese tech stocks and advancements in artificial intelligence technology. Chinese companies like DeepSeek have developed AI models at a fraction of the cost and computing power of their US counterparts, attracting investor interest and driving market performance.
